9.5.14 100M Media Independent Interface: Input-to-Carrier Assertion/De-Assertion
Table 9-21 lists the significant time periods for the 100M MDI input-to-carrier assertion/de-assertion. The
time periods consist of timings of signals on the following pins:
• TP_RX (that is, TP_RXP and TP_RXN)
• CRS
• COL
Figure 9-15 shows the timing diagram for the time periods.

† The IEEE maximum is 20 bit times.
‡ The IEEE minimum is 13 bit times, and the maximum is 24 bit times.
